I recently upgraded to Announcement 3.4.0. The module loaded successfully but then threw up a critical . at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ection) at System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ection) at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j) at System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j) at System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ds(String methodName, Boolean async) at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(DbAsyncResult result, String methodName, Boolean sendToPipe)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ery() at DotNetNuke.Data.SqlDataProvider.ExecuteADOScript(String SQL) at DotNetNuke.Data.SqlDataProvider.ExecuteScript(String Script, Boolean UseTransactions) create procedure dbo.dnnAnnouncements_Update @ItemId int, @ModuleId int, @CreatedByUser int, @CreatedDate datetime, @Title nvarchar(100), @ImageSource nvarchar(150), @Url nvarchar(250), @Description ntext, @ViewOrder int, @PublishDate datetime, @ExpireDate datetime as update Announcements set CreatedByUser = @CreatedByUser, CreatedDate = @CreatedDate, Title = @Title, ImageSource = @ImageSource, Url = @Url, Description = @Description, ViewOrder = @ViewOrder, PublishDate = @PublishDate, ExpireDate = @ExpireDate where ItemId = @ItemId and ModuleID = @ModuleID